Paula Abdul's Beauty Evolution: From 'Straight Up' 80s Ponytails To Big 'American Idol' Hairstyles (PHOTOS)

Paula Abdul's 'Straight Up' Hair & Makeup

When it comes to performing, Paula Abdul always puts her game face on. The San Fernando Valley-born beauty went from sporting feathered curls and loads of bronzer as a Lakers Girl to a teased hairdo and frosty lipstick-wearing choreographer for The Jacksons, Prince and Duran Duran. And as she stole the spotlight with '80s dance hits like "Straight Up," "Opposites Attract" and "Cold Hearted," Abdul's high ponytails, bold brows and brick-red lips became her signature look.

The Grammy Award-winning entertainer's climb up the pop charts may have been marred by tabloid headlines, however, she won us over again as an "American Idol" judge -- bringing her sweet critiques, voluminous hair and glossy lips back into our homes on weeknights. And even though Abdul has left the judges' table, she continues to show off her flashy style on the red carpet.
